Consumers Energy Bill Pay Phone Number
To pay your Consumers Energy bill by phone, simply dial:
1-800-371-9811
This toll-free number connects you to Consumers Energy’s automated bill payment system. It is available 24 hours a day, 7 days a week for your convenience.
Save this phone number with other important contacts to have it handy when your next bill arrives.
Steps to Pay Your Bill by Phone
Follow these easy steps to pay your gas or electric bill over the phone:
-
Call 1-800-371-9811
-
Select your language preference
-
Enter your 10-digit Consumers Energy account number
-
Select option to make a payment
-
Enter payment amount
-
Select payment method – credit/debit card or checking account
-
Provide payment details and billing address
-
Get confirmation number
The automated system guides you through each step. Your payment will immediately process and post to your account.

Day and Time Limitations
The Consumers Energy bill payment phone line is open 24 hours a day, 7 days a week. You can call anytime to pay your bill by phone.
Payments made by 6 PM Monday–Friday typically process same day. Weekend/holiday payments generally process the next business day.
Getting Help from a Live Agent
For personal assistance, call 1-800-371-9811 during normal business hours and select the option to speak with a customer service representative. They can answer questions about your bill, take a payment, set up payment plans, etc.

How do I pay my Consumers Energy bill by phone?
Make a same-day, one-time payment by calling us at 800-371-9811. ACH payments over the phone: You can make fee-free payments by phone from a checking or savings account. You can either talk to an agent to start the process, or you can use our secure Payment phone system to finish the payment.

Where can I pay my energy bill?
You can pay in person at authorized locations, including third-party payment locations and Consumers Energy payment offices. At one of our Consumers Energy payment office locations, you can pay with cash, a check, a money order, your checking or savings account, or a credit or debit card from Visa®, MasterCard®, or Discover®.
